6. **Via dei Fori Imperiali** (12m) - is one of the most scenic streets in Rome; opened in 1932 with the name of via dell'Impero, it takes its current name from the monumental remains of the forums of Caesar, Augustus, Nerva, Peace and Trajan which can be admired while walking along it. It connects Piazza Venezia...

11. **Terrazza del Gianicolo** (12m; admission included) - The Janiculum is a Roman hill, overlooking the right bank of the Tiber, whose maximum height is 88 meters, not included in the list of the seven traditional hills. An incredible view from which you can admire the whole city with its monuments.
